Fabulous People: Lane Williams

Lane Williams is the founding principal of Lane Williams Architects, a Seattle-based studio of five with a focus on designing only custom homes. On April 24, Williams will take part in the 2021 Seattle Modern Home Tour, a virtual event combining 3D virtual walkthroughs of the curated homes, in-depth discussions and Q&As. Learn about Lane Williams…

Hometown: Yakima

First job: Picking cherries in the orchards outside of Yakima.

Favorite ways to spend your free time in WA: Sampling our great restaurants.

Your biggest accomplishment and why: Father of daughter, Sydney and son, Cooper; watching them develop into happy, thriving individuals.  

The biggest obstacle you overcame: I’ve been lucky in life and did not have to overcome major obstacles, other than my own misjudgments.

Someone who inspires you and why: Authors like Philip Roth, Jane Smiley and Richard Ford, creators of great American novels, inspire introspection and striving for finding my own voice as an architect.

Lane Williams Architects home featured in the 2021 Seattle Modern Home Tour

Advice to someone pursuing a career path in what you do: Work harder than everyone around you.

Favorite quote: This Chinese proverb: “The man who finishes his house dies.”

Something someone would be surprised to learn about you: My undergraduate degree is in English, with a communications (journalism) minor, and I worked for a couple of newspapers before going back to school for a master of architecture degree.

What makes someone fabulous: Creative endeavors.
